Approaches for Removing Debris and Contaminants

Proven methods for eliminating debris and contaminants from water bodies play a vital role in preserving water quality and ecosystem health. Among the most common methods are mechanical removal and chemical treatments. Mechanical removal involves implementing specialized equipment, such as skimmers and dredgers, to physically eliminate debris like leaves, algae, and sediment from the water. This approach lessens disruption to the aquatic environment while effectively diminishing pollutant levels.

Chemical-based treatments, like algaecides and herbicides, can eliminate specific contaminants but must be used cautiously to minimize harming non-target species. Biological approaches, including introducing beneficial microorganisms, offer an sustainable alternative for breaking down organic waste and pollutants.

Routine monitoring of water quality can inform the implementation of these methods, ensuring ideal results. By implementing a combination of these techniques, pond and lake managers can greatly boost the health and sustainability of aquatic ecosystems.

Proven Methods for Addressing Invasive Species

Invasive species present substantial threats to the health of ponds and lakes, often outcompeting native flora and fauna for resources. To manage these invaders effectively, a combination of strategies is essential. Initially, early detection and rapid response are vital; monitoring programs can identify invasive species before they establish significant populations. Additionally, manual removal methods, such as hand-pulling or mechanical harvesting, can be effective for smaller infestations. Moreover, chemical treatments may be utilized judiciously, ensuring that they do not adversely affect native species or water quality. Furthermore, public education and community involvement can raise awareness about preventing the introduction of invasive species. Additionally, restoring native plant communities helps to create a resilient ecosystem capable of outcompeting invasive species. By implementing these strategies, pond and lake managers can effectively minimize the impact of invasive species while promoting the overall health of aquatic environments.

Enhancing Water Quality for Wildlife

Although the health of aquatic ecosystems is crucial for supporting varied wildlife, enhancing water quality remains a primary challenge for pond and lake managers. Elevated nutrient levels, often resulting from runoff, can cause harmful algal blooms that diminish oxygen and endanger aquatic life. Proven management practices concentrate on reducing these nutrient inputs through buffer zones and sediment control.

Furthermore, maintaining proper pH levels and temperature is vital for the health of delicate species. Managers often watch these parameters carefully to secure a balanced ecosystem. The addition of native plant species can enhance water filtration and supply habitats for fish and invertebrates, consequently supporting biodiversity.

Consistent reviews and adaptations to management strategies are crucial, as conditions can change rapidly. Finally, the commitment to elevating water quality not only benefits wildlife but also elevates the recreational value of water bodies for the neighboring residents.

Natural Cleaning Methods

Sustainable pond and lake management increasingly emphasizes natural cleaning methods, which utilize the capacity of ecosystems to reestablish water quality without harmful chemicals. These techniques include the introduction of beneficial bacteria and enzymes that break down organic matter, thereby promoting a balanced ecosystem. Aquatic plants fulfill a crucial purpose by absorbing excess nutrients, which supports controlling alg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can sustain a healthy aquatic environment. Regularly aerating the water enhances oxygen levels, supporting the breakdown of pollutants. By combining these natural techniques, water bodies can realize improved clarity and health while preserving the delicate balance of their ecosystems, ultimately producing sustainable and effective management practices.
